■ Answer or reject a
video call
When a video call arrives, Video call is
displayed.
1. Press the call key to answer the video
call. Allow video image to be sent to
caller? is displayed.
If you select Yes, the image being
captured by the camera in your phone
is shown to the caller. If you select
No, or do nothing, video sending is
not activated, and you hear a sound.
A graphic is displayed on top of the
video, indicating that it is not sent.
You can enable or disable video
sending at any time during the video
call.
2. To end the video call, press the end
key.
Even when you deny video sending
during a video call, the call is still
charged as a video call. Check the pricing
with your network operator or service
provider.
■ Options during a video
call
Select Options during a video call for the
following options: Set contrast, Video
motion, Switch to voice call, End call,
Send DTMF and Loudspeaker.
■ Video sharing
During an ongoing voice call you can
share your live camera view with the call
recipient. To share a video the recipient
must have a compatible mobile device,
and a SIP address in your phone book. If
the recipient’s SIP address is missing,
enter it.
Select Options > Video sharing.
The phone sends an invitation and the
Sending invitation to is shown on your
display. If the recipient accepts, your
display shows Start sharing video?, press
Yes and the phone starts sending the
video. Audio is routed to the loudspeaker.
To pause video sharing press Pause.
The middle selection key is changed to
Continue.
To resume the video sharing press
Continue. The middle selection key is
changed to Pause.
To end a video sharing session press Stop,
and Video sharing ended is shown at both
ends.
To check availability and costs, and to
subscribe to the service, contact your
network operator or service provider.
